The Ashland Mind Music Festival 2010! (AMMF)

Who? 15+ bands from the NW and beyond!
What? The Ashland Mind Music Festival 2010!
When? October 8-10 (fri, sat, and sun)
Where? The Provolt Store Property in Williams
Why? ….

Presented by Karrgo Bossajova and the Innovative Land Group, The Ashland Mind is a grassroots music festival located in Southern Oregon. It is an effort to promote the development of music and friendship in Ashland, all of Oregon, the entire Northwest… everywhere! The band line-up covers a plethora of different genres— rock, reggae, funk, psychedelic, jazz, jam band, fusion, progressive, metal, folk, electronic, and perhaps whatever type of music you play (contact us to sign up for the Open Jam Sunday afternoon!). Funded/organized entirely by local community, AMMF ’10 is the hopes of bringing people together– not for some corporate reason or on any single person’s behalf but simply for the pure enjoyment of music, art, and the outdoors. And what better a place than the picturesque, Manzanita-scattered Innovative Land Group acreage just outside of Ashland?! With live music, hand-made arts & crafts, cold beer, festivities all day and night, good people, and delicious food, The Ashland Mind aims to please.

Blake, what is your involvement with the AMMF ’10?
I play in Ashland’s Karrgo Bossajova (progressive psychedelic funk jams). We tour around the NW and involve ourselves in the local community by organizing grassroots music festivals. We host an event in Williams, Or- Apple Jam Music Fest. Although the first Apple Jam was in October, we have since decided to make it an annual event in May. But we got to thinking.. early fall is just such a nice time to have a festival in Southern Oregon! So we created a new project in October that could also potentially become an annual event- The Ashland Mind Music Festival 2010. AMMF ’10 is now our newest, most exciting thing.

What is The Ashland Mind Music Festival?
AMMF ’10 is a weekend-long celebration of good music and peaceful communion. It’s a lot of music and a lot of fun… for not a lot of money! An event designed for live-music-lovers who can’t afford to spend $200+ on the mainstream festivals, AMMF ’10 is only $20 (+ $1.99 service charge) per Weekend Pass if you buy tickets in advance @ brownpapertickets.com. AMMF = an unforgettable, positive vibration music festival experience without the high prices and overcrowded venues you’d likely find elsewhere.

Is it an all ages event?
Yes. AMMF is intended to be suitable for all ages. In fact, children 12 and under get in free! However, all attendees under age 18 need to be accompanied by an adult.

What kind of music can one expect to hear at AMMF ’10?
Good, local music of all kinds! The band line-up is posted on the website—www.theashlandmind.com. AMMF covers a plethora of different genres— rock, reggae, funk, psychedelic, jazz, jam band, fusion, progressive, experimental, metal, folk, electronic, and perhaps whatever type of music you play (contact us to sign up for the Open Jam Sunday evening!).

What kind of things other than music can one expect to find at AMMF ’10?
Music is huge, but by no means is it everything. In addition to the live music, one can also expect to find a smorgasbord of arts and crafts, delicious (local) food vendors, a Frisbee golf course, late-night dance parties, etc.
